# 42 U.S.C. § 10174 - Consideration in siting facilities
|
||
|
||
## Text
|
||
|
||
The Secretary, in siting Federal research projects, shall give special consideration to proposals from States where a repository is located.
|
||
|
||
(Pub. L. 97–425, title I, § 174, as added Pub. L. 100–202, § 101(d) [title III, § 300], Dec. 22, 1987, 101 Stat. 1329–104, 1329–121; Pub. L. 100–203, title V, § 5031, Dec. 22, 1987, 101 Stat. 1330–240.)
